Service Mesh是用于处理服务间通信的基础设施层,用于在云原生应用复杂的服务拓扑中实现可靠的请求传递。在实践中,Service Mesh通常是一组与应用一起部署,但对应用透明的轻量级网络代理。...特点:治理能力独立(Sidecar)、应用程序无感知、服务通信的基础设施层 对Service Mesh的权威定义: “dedicated infrastructure layer”:Service Mesh...Service Mesh 主流实现 Service Mesh 的主流实现包括: Linkerd:背后公司是Buoyant,开发语使用Scala,2016年115日初次发布,2017年123日加入CNCF...ServiceMesh比较正式的术语也叫数据面板(DataPlane),与数据面板对应的还有一个独立部署的控制面板(ControlPlane),用来集中配置和管理数据面板,也可以对接各种服务发现机制(如...上图左下角,每个主机上同时居住了业务逻辑代码(绿色表示)和代理(蓝色表示),服务之间通过代理发现和调用目标服务,形成服务之间的一种网络状依赖关系,控制面板则可以配置这种依赖调用关系,也可以调拨路由流量。
名称:Service Mesh Interface 类型:服务网格 说明:Service Mesh Interface(服务网格接口,SMI)是Kubernetes上可互操作的服务网格的开放源码规范。...Service Mesh Interface项目由CNCF(Cloud Native Computing Foundation,云原生计算基金会)托管。...有关谁参与以及Service Mesh Interface扮演角色的详细信息,请阅读SMI的建议书: https://github.com/cncf/toc/blob/master/proposals/
举个例子:当服务A想调用服务B时,不需要手动配置IP地址,Service Mesh会自动查询注册中心,找到可用的服务B实例,并建立连接。...Service Mesh 让微服务之间的通信既安全又省心,开发人员再也不用为每个服务单独配置安全策略了。 这些技术概念和功能其实并不新鲜,很多开发团队已经在用了。...运维人员通过简单的API就能掌控整个系统的网络行为,再也不用逐个配置成千上万的代理了。...这个控制台主要提供四大便利: 一键式配置:快速设置路由规则、安全策略等 可视化监控:实时查看服务间通信状况 自动化运维:集成CI/CD工具实现智能调度 开放接口:方便对接现有监控告警系统 有了这个"遥控器...",原本需要手动配置的复杂网络策略,现在点点鼠标就能搞定。
本次先讲解集群内部的请求,配合实现以下两个功能: 灰度发布(对指定的请求分别路由到不同的 service 中) 配置 service 的请求权重 灰度发布 在开始之前会部署两个 deployment 和一个...使用 标签 app 进行分组 注意这里的 host: k8s-combat-service-istio-mesh 通常配置的是 service 名称。...,这里我们使用 VirtualService 进行配置。...配置权重 同样基于 VirtualService 我们还可以对不同的 subset 分组进行权重配置。...当然除之外之外我们还可以: 超时时间 故障注入 重试 具体的配置可以参考 Istio 官方文档: 当然在一些云平台也提供了可视化的页面,可以更直观的使用。
Live Mesh、网络存储》这篇文章描述了Live Mesh的存储,及其与DropBox的比较。...Mesh工具条 在打开一个live mesh中的文件夹时,mesh工具条会出现在该文件夹的右边,它可以帮助我们邀请其他具有live ID的朋友管理这个文件夹;目前有谁在使用这个文件夹;该文件夹的操作记录...:Mesh提醒 5....Mesh消息 在Mesh工具条、Mesh提醒和现在桌面中,我们都可以看到这个Mesh消息。它主要是显示live mesh中的具体活动和活动的时间,或者是某人加入mesh以及离开。...如下图5所示: 图5:Mesh消息 6. Mesh Mobile 移动设备 Live mesh的特色之一,就是在windows mobile上进行访问。
文章目录 Service Mesh 诞生 Service Mesh 定义 Service Mesh 形态 service mesh 解决了什么痛点?...Mesh 定义 “别废话了,我没工夫听你说这么多,请用一句话跟我解释 Service Mesh 是什么。...service mesh 解决了什么痛点? 可能很多人不知道 service mesh,如果你觉得很多人都知道,那是“幸存者偏差”。...没错,你一定想到了TCP; 网络代理:这描述了Service Mesh的实现形态; 对应用透明:这描述了Service Mesh的关键特点,正是由于这个特点,Service Mesh能够解决以Spring...;真正的语言无关,服务可以用任何语言编写,只需和Service Mesh通信即可;对应用透明,Service Mesh组件可以单独升级; 当然,Service Mesh目前也面临一些挑战: 新技术如何平滑演进
服务配置文件 为 Linkerd 提供有关服务的附加信息。以下是可以使用服务配置文件完成的所有操作的参考。...系列 中文手册(https://linkerd.hacker-linner.com) Spec(规范) 服务配置文件规范必须包含以下顶级字段: route 对象的列表 Route(路由) route 对象必须包含以下字段...重试请求与原始请求的最大比率 实战 设置服务配置文件 https://linkerd.hacker-linner.com/2.11/tasks/setting-up-service-profiles/
mesh : 微服务传统形态 和 sidecar形态 特征: 传统形态下,SDK代表着一个特定语言的库、工具包等,由应用程序和微服务框架(比如说dubbo)共处一个进程中,在发布升级中共享生命周期。
前言:本篇内容讲解Linux环境的配置,云服务器和虚拟机的配置、如何多用户使用一个云服务器。关于选择哪一种还是依情况而定。...1、搭建 Linux 环境 Linux 环境的搭建方式 1、直接安装在物理机上....使用 XShell 远程登陆到 Linux 关于 Linux 桌面 Linux 启动进入图形化的桌面. 以后的工作中 没有机会 使用图形界面. 为什么不使用图形界面?...云服务器的配置: 获得root权限进行登录 ssh root@公网ip 分享账号: 多用户管理操作: # adduser 新用户名--------创建用户 # passwd 新用户名----...-----输入密码,密码设置时不显示 # user -r 用户名 ------------删除用户 登录分享的账号: ssh 用户名@ip地址 输入密码 虚拟机的配置: 配置的是权限,这里的指令只需要按顺序操作即可
在linux上go的网络库是采用的epool作为最底层的数据收发驱动。 go网络底层实现中统一存在上下文切换工作,只是切换工作油runtime调度器完成。
Service Mesh 了解吗 公共号 涤生的博客。 转载请注明原创出处,谢谢!...基于以上背景,Service Mesh 产生了。...其实这种 Proxy 结构类似现在的 Service Mesh,只是当时还没有 Service Mesh 这个名词。...Service Mesh 给基础组件带来了新的方向,可以通过 Service Mesh 的 Sidecar,将基础组件的功能下层到 Sidecar 内,对业务透明,方便升级维护,并且解决多语言的问题。...7 展望 有文章提到 Service Mesh 将是下一代服务架构,我们也期待 Service Mesh 更好的发展,给业务提升更多的便利,降低开发成本,提供更好的技术服务。
Service Mesh又称为服务网格,是一种新型的用于处理服务与服务之间通信的技术尤其适用以云原生应用形式部署的服务,能够保证服务与服务之间调用的可靠性。...在实际部署时,Service Mesh通常以轻量级的网络代理的方式跟应用的代码部署在一起,从而以应用无感知的方式实现服务治理。 个人理解:就解决两个问题: 第一个跨容器通信,并且高可靠。...随着容器越越来越多,但是容器与容器之间的通信是一大问题,这个service mesh解决了。实现方式是通过网络代理。 第二个跨语言服务通信。.../blog/what-is-a-service-mesh/ Service Mesh相关产品 Linkerd Envoy Istio Conduit 参考文章: https://buoyant.io/2020...https://www.cnblogs.com/zhenghongxin/p/10800849.html https://jimmysong.io/blog/what-is-a-service-mesh
Service Mesh Service Mesh 是微服务时代的 TCP 协议 时代1:原始通信时代 ?...暂时去掉服务,这样有了 Service Mesh 服务网格 ? Service Mesh 2.0 Service 1.0 由一系列服务代理构成, 为了提供统一的运维入口,演化成了统一的集中式管理面板。...Service Mesh 有没有问题? 服务网格是一个基础设施层,用于处理服务间通信。云原生应用有着复杂的服务拓扑,服务网格保证请求在这些拓扑中可靠地穿梭。...服务发现,服务熔断, 认证鉴权, 流量控制,监控追踪) 与语言无关,服务可以用任何语言编写 应用透明,对服务是透明对存在,升级不会导致服务升级 挑战: 以代理的方式进行通信,降低通信性能 Service Mesh...接管了网络流量, 对 Service Mesh 稳定性要求高, 对服务运维和管理也是挑战。
在 Linux 系统中,网络配置是非常重要的,它涉及到网络接口、IP 地址、子网掩码、网关、DNS 等多个方面。...本文将介绍如何在 Linux 系统中配置网络,包括设置静态 IP 地址、修改主机名、配置 DNS 服务器等内容。...查看网络接口在 Linux 系统中,可以使用 ifconfig 命令来查看当前系统的网络接口信息。...这么一来,我们的网络就配置好了,然后我们可以在 Linux 系统中访问外部网络了。...测试一下,打开 终端,然后输入 ping www.baidu.com,打开终端可以直接在桌面鼠标右键:至此,我们已经成功配置了 Linux 系统的网络,可以正常访问外部网络了。
其独创的 xDS 协议则成为了构建 Service Mesh通用数据面 API(UDPA)的基石。 ?...Envoy 是 Istio Service Mesh中默认的Sidecar,Istio 在 Envoy 的基础上按照Envoy的 xDS 协议扩展了其控制平面。 ?...其开发过程非常友好; 此外,Envoy 也提供了基于 WASM 的扩展支持以及基于 Lua 脚本的简单功能扩展; 3.多协议支持: 原生支持代理 HTTP、Kafka、Dubbo、Redis 等多种协议; 4.动态化配置...: 基于 xDS 协议实现配置的完全动态化,简化配置更新操作,实现监听端口、路由规则、后端服务发现等全运行时动态下发及更新; 5.可观察性: 内置日志,指标,追踪三个模块用于实现全方位、多维度流量和事件观察
Aeraki [Air-rah-ki] Mesh is an open-source service mesh I started about a year ago, and have been working...While Istio connects microservices in a service mesh, Aeraki Mesh provides a non-intrusive, highly extendable...I hope this breeze can help Istio and service mesh sail a little further....Aeraki Mesh’s Approach To address these problems, I created the open-source project, Aeraki Mesh, to...Istio Service Mesh?
,但是service mesh给人的感觉就是在炒概念:不就是加个sidecar么,怎么就mesh了?...这个理念其实非常激进,一般的看法认为service mesh是实现可靠微服务的基础架构层。Google的观点则一步到位,认为整个service mesh其实就是在做网络治理。...(这样也好,省的大家拿着新概念炒作,再扯service mesh就是搞网络转发) 数据平面 SDN分两层:控制平面 & 数据平面,service mesh 也是同样。...如何配置整个系统的认证和授权设置? 这些都是 control plane的任务:将一组独立的无状态的sidecar proxies,组成一个分布式系统。...Istio control plane 的组件中,真正做配置和流量管理的只有Pilot。Mixer是留给用户做插件的,security做安全。 那用户要是想轻松点,只用pilot呢?
直接兼容syslogd的syslog.conf配置文件 在同一台机器上支持多个rsyslogd进程 丰富的过滤功能,可将消息过滤后再转发 灵活的配置选项,配置文件中可以写简单的逻辑判断 增加了重要的功能.../etc/sysconfig/rsyslog文件用于配置守护进程的运行参数,/etc/rsyslog.conf是rsyslog的主配置文件。...#配置客户端rsyslog发送tcp端口日志,通过修改配置文件/etc/rsyslog.config上指定tcp传输的日志 echo ‘mail.info @@172.31.101.52:514’>>.../var/log/anaconda.log — 在安装Linux时,所有安装信息都储存在这个文件中。 /var/log/yum.log — 包含使用yum安装的软件包信息。.../var/log/audit/ — 包含被 Linux audit daemon储存的信息。 /var/log/samba/ – 包含由samba存储的信息。
期待已久的蓝牙网格(BlueTooth Mesh)网络技术终于可以应用了。...如今, 绝大多数手持设备、智能手机和平板电脑支持 BLE 标准以及包括 Windows、 Linux 和 macOS 在内的大多数操作系统。 它让设计师能够快速而轻松地与智能设备建立简便的无线连接。...第四个节点类型是代理节点, 它可以让不支持网格的智能手机, 仍然通过标准的通用属性配置(GATT)接口来连接到网络。 这样的向下兼容可以更快地采用网格技术, 特别是在智能建筑和家庭自动化等场景中。...图3 | 群组地址允许简单地控制多个节点 配置是将设备作为可寻址节点带入网络的过程。 在网络中可以提供多达32,767个节点。...真希望看到更多能够支持BlueTooth Mesh 的产品和SDK,尤其是来自国产领域。如果哪位朋友有BlueTooth Mesh的开发经验可以留言给我,一起学习讨论一下。
材料主要来源于How to Move Beyond a Monolithic Data Lake to a Distributed Data Mesh和Data Mesh Principles and...a Monolithic Data Lake to a Distributed Data Mesh和Data Mesh Principles and Logical Architecture。...因此 Data Mesh 试图解决这些问题。...存在的问题 目前而言没有一款合适的工具可以帮助我们应用 Data Mesh 这个原则,而在没有工具的情况下,Data Mesh 最后也会陷入到之前那种数据孤岛的问题。...因此,我的看法是可以暂且观望 Data Mesh 概念的发展,如果自己企业在面临着上文所提到的数据湖的难题时,可以尝试应用 Data Mesh ,也许有着意想不到的效果。
领取专属 10元无门槛券
手把手带您无忧上云